I don't trust these guys. I was also quite excited about the potential of this unit and contacted Mr. Lim to try and get the low down on exactly what works and what doesn't before I buy. He replied to me that people on the site simply don't know how the unit works which is why there are issues. He claims everything works fine. So I cannot determine who is telling the truth although I think people here are pretty smart and still have issue. So until I start to see consistent success with this, I'm not willing to part with the cash. My buddy at the dealership (Service Manager) also said to be careful putting aftermarket head units in because they've seen many gremlins whos up in other parts of the car due to how integrated everything is. He is open to mods etc and owns a Camaro so he wouldn't try to make me paranoid if it wasn't true.
